AI Insight: BYRN Financial Trends

Revenue growth momentum stalled with Q1 2026 dropping to $29M from Q4 2025's $35M peak, while operating cash flow remains volatile.

Revenue grew from $20M in Q2 2024 to $35M in Q4 2025, but declined to $29M in Q1 2026.

Operating income improved from $2M in Q2 2024 to $4M in Q4 2025, then fell to $1M in Q1 2026.

Equity steadily increased from $45M in Q2 2024 to $66M by Q1 2026.

Operating cash flow turned negative in five of eight quarters, including -$4M in Q1 2026.

Sequential revenue decline from Q4 2025 peak suggests potential demand headwinds or seasonality.

AI Insight: BYRN Ratio Trends

Byrna's profitability collapsed in Q1 2026 with operating margin falling from 11.2% to 3.2% and ROIC plunging from 24.1% to 5.6%.

Operating margin deteriorated sharply from 11.2% in Q4 2025 to 3.2% in Q1 2026.

ROIC dropped from 24.1% in Q4 2025 to 5.6% in Q1 2026, erasing recent gains.

Net profit margin compressed from 9.5% in Q4 2025 to 2.8% in Q1 2026.

ROE fell from 20.5% in Q4 2025 to 4.8% in Q1 2026.

Extreme quarterly volatility in margins and returns suggests operational instability or lumpy business model.

Q4 spikes in profitability (34.6% NPM, 71.2% ROE) appear unsustainable given subsequent collapse.

Which hedge funds own BYRN?

Institutional investors are required to disclose their holdings quarterly via SEC Form 13F. 13F Pro aggregates these filings to show which hedge funds, mutual funds, and asset managers are buying or selling BYRN.
